discuz论坛管理账号忘记了怎么重置
时间 : 2023-10-29 18:36: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

忘记Discuz论坛的管理账号密码是一种很常见的情况,但幸运的是,你可以通过一些步骤来重置密码。以下是重置Discuz论坛管理账号密码的常见方法:

1. 使用“忘记密码”功能:许多网站和论坛都提供了“忘记密码”的功能,Discuz论坛也不例外。你可以在登录页面找到“忘记密码”链接或按钮,点击它并按照提示进行操作。通常情况下,你将需要提供你注册时使用的电子邮件地址或用户名。在验证你的身份后,系统将向你的注册邮箱发送一封包含重置密码链接的电子邮件。通过点击链接,你可以设置一个新密码并使用它来登录你的管理账号。

2. 手动重置密码:如果你无法使用“忘记密码”功能,可能需要手动重置密码。要执行此操作,你需要访问Discuz论坛的后台或数据库。

a. 访问Discuz论坛的后台:首先,输入论坛的网址并添加"/admin.php",例如:www.yourforum.com/admin.php。然后,输入你的管理账号和密码登录后台。如果你忘记了密码,可以使用phpMyAdmin等数据库管理工具来手动修改密码。

b. 访问数据库:使用phpMyAdmin等数据库管理工具登录你的服务器控制面板。然后,找到并打开与Discuz论坛相关的数据库。一旦你进入了数据库,找到“pre_uc_members”或类似的表格,它保存了Discuz论坛的用户信息。

c. 修改密码:在“pre_uc_members”表格中找到你的管理账号所对应的行。然后,将“password”字段的值修改为你想要的新密码。注意,密码需要以加密形式存储,所以你需要使用MD5等加密算法生成密码,然后将其粘贴到“password”字段中。

d. 保存并退出:完成密码修改后,保存并退出数据库管理工具。现在,你就可以使用新设置的密码登录Discuz论坛管理账号。

无论你是通过“忘记密码”功能,还是手动重置密码,都应该记得设置一个强密码,包括大小写字母、数字和特殊字符,并定期更换密码来保护你的账号安全。

其他答案

要重置Discuz论坛的管理账号,你可以按照以下步骤进行操作:

1. 找到Discuz论坛的安装目录:通常情况下,Discuz论坛的安装目录位于网站的根目录下,可以通过FTP或文件管理器找到此目录。

2. 进入安装目录后,找到位于`config`文件夹下的`config_global.php`文件,用文本编辑器打开它。

3. 在`config_global.php`文件中,搜索以下内容:

$_config['admincp']['founder'] = '1';

这一行代码定义了论坛的初始管理账号,其中的`1`表示管理账号的UID(用户ID)。

4. 将`1`修改为你想要设置为新管理账号的UID,如果你是通过UCenter设置管理账号的话,将UCenter中对应的UID填入。

5. 保存`config_global.php`文件的修改,并通过FTP或文件管理器将它重新上传到安装目录下,覆盖原来的文件。

6. 现在你可以使用新设置的管理账号登录Discuz论坛了。

如果你无法找到`config_global.php`文件或无法修改它,或者上述方法无法解决问题,你可以尝试以下备选方案:

1. 找到Discuz论坛的后台管理入口,通常为`/admin.php`或`/admin/`。

2. 在登录页面点击“找回密码”或类似的选项。根据系统提示,通过邮箱或身份验证进行密码重置操作。

3. 如果以上方法均不起作用,你可以尝试联系Discuz论坛的官方技术支持,向他们寻求帮助。他们可能会要求你提供一些论坛信息和身份验证的证据来确认你是论坛的合法管理员,然后协助你重置管理账号。

无论采取哪种方法,重置管理账号时请务必确保你是合法的管理员,以免发生未授权访问或其他安全问题。